Female aviators of the Soviet 588th Night Bomber regiment "The Night Witches" in 1943.

A rifle designed by Manuel Mondragon (Mexico) in 1894 .
Work on the weapon was carried out in Belgium, production was established in Switzerland.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Rifle receiver
Tumblr media
A Mondragon rifle with an open bolt.
The bolt of the Mondragon rifle had ten combat stops - five in front and five behind
Tumblr media
The selector switch of the Mondragon rifle. Position : "the fuse is on".
Three positions: "A" - the fuse turned on, "L", in which the shooter could fire , as from an ordinary rifle , and "R", in which the trigger was actually turned off (remained in the "pressed" position), and to shoot, the shooter simply had to close the bolt, sending a cartridge and locking the chamber, the drummer automatically pierced the capsule.The power was supplied by a special pack, which, after firing the last cartridge, fell down through the corresponding slot in the bottom of the magazine.There was a special lever at the trigger guard for the forced ejection of the pack.
The pack was designed for 8 rounds of 6.5 x 48 mm Mondragon or 5.2 x 68 mm Ruby.
Technical specifications :
Total length 1105 mm
Barrel length 577 mm
Weight 4.18 kg
The rifle was not mass-produced, 250 pieces were made in total

"Object 279" - Soviet heavy all-terrain tank, 1950s.
The tank's armor, which reached up to 305 mm, allowed it to withstand hits from 122 mm shells. The tank itself was armed with a 130 mm cannon and a 14.5mm large-caliber KPVT machine gun paired with it.
The tank moved on four tracks, and was driven by an engine with a capacity of up to 1 thousand horsepower. The ellipse-shaped tank design, combined with the design of the tracked chassis, prevented the vehicle from getting stuck while overcoming various obstacles and obstacles. At the same time, the ground pressure of this heavy cross-country tank was comparable in terms of parameters with light tanks.
